The kind of terrain that <span>lies on both sides of the Nile river is desert. The Nile river of Africa is actually the longest river in the world. It played a very important role in the civilization of Egypt. The deserts on both sides of the river protected Egypt from external attacks. I hope that the answer has come to your help.</span>

The best way to maintain a bergain on an unknown, unfamiliar terrain is to track contour lines on a topographic map. Topographic map with contour lines shows valleys and hills, steepness or gentleness of slopes. The contour interval on the topographic map is the difference in height between consecutive contour lines. Contour lines (thinner lines) are located between the index contours, and they are called the intermediate contour lines. For example, if the data is given on the map, 100: 5 = 20, this means that the difference in height between the index lines is 100 meters, and the height difference of two adjacent contour lines is 20 meters. In this way, the characteristic of the unknown terrain can be determined, steepness, gentleness, etc.
